WebZinc oxide (ZnO) tetrapods as microparticles with nanostructured surfaces show peculiar physical properties and anti-infective activities. The aim of this study was to investigate the antibacterial and bactericidal properties of ZnO tetrapods in comparison to spherical, unstructured ZnO particles. A topical … statistics solver freeWeb11 Apr 2024 · Zinc oxide (ZnO) is commonly used to reduce diarrhoea in post-weaned pigs. However, the UK pig sector is now in a transition period after EU regulations stopped the production of ZnO for therapeutic use, banning new marketing authorisations from June 2024.
